中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

C語言單精度和雙精度的區別是什么

小億
947
2023-08-15 22:59:03
欄目: 編程語言

C語言中的單精度和雙精度是兩種不同的浮點數表示方式。

  1. 單精度(float):單精度浮點數使用32位(4字節)來存儲,其中1位用于表示正負號,8位用于表示指數部分,23位用于表示尾數部分。單精度浮點數的精度約為7位有效數字。

  2. 雙精度(double):雙精度浮點數使用64位(8字節)來存儲,其中1位用于表示正負號,11位用于表示指數部分,52位用于表示尾數部分。雙精度浮點數的精度約為16位有效數字。

因此,單精度浮點數在存儲空間上較小,但精度較低;而雙精度浮點數在存儲空間上較大,但精度較高。在實際開發中,選擇使用單精度還是雙精度浮點數,需要根據具體的需求來決定。如果對于精度要求不高或者存儲空間有限,可以選擇單精度浮點數;如果對于精度要求較高,可以選擇雙精度浮點數。

1
克东县| 元江| 清流县| 斗六市| 枝江市| 东安县| 大兴区| 盐边县| 鄂州市| 北宁市| 金沙县| 阳谷县| 丰原市| 喀什市| 临桂县| 改则县| 丰镇市| 西林县| 绿春县| 读书| 敦化市| 富顺县| 乡城县| 时尚| 台北市| 卓尼县| 曲麻莱县| 彭阳县| 库车县| 昌宁县| 邛崃市| 烟台市| 高尔夫| 凯里市| 建湖县| 富蕴县| 遵义县| 榆社县| 忻城县| 阿拉善右旗| 九龙城区|